Skip to content

gstack 技能体验

why

garrytan/gstack 中的技能,构建了一套高效开发流程:思考 → 规划 → 构建 → 审查 → 测试 → 交付 → 反思

前一个技能的输出,会在后一个技能中衔接使用。

gstack 还积极地引入新出现的工具,如:pretext 文字内容排版响应式、andrej-karpathy-skills 开发四原则

what

office-hours

定义产品:梳理我对产品解决的痛点,然后给出问题、调整、评估、撰写设计文档。

由“功能驱动”转为“痛点驱动”,最终开发是不仅实现了功能,而且更好地解决了痛点。

autoplan

自动运行全部 plan-xx-review 技能:ceo -> design -> eng -> dx

plan-ceo-review

重新思考问题:对设计文档进行详细审查,发现需求中潜在的十星级产品。

从市场和优先级的角度来选择需求切入点:扩大需求范围、缩减需求范围,避免过度设计。并给出人工开发对比辅助开发的时间成本。

plan-eng-review

制定架构、数据流、图表、边界情况和测试用例,最后让我来判断计划方案是否通过。通过后开始开发。

👍提前分析开发中可能遇到的问题。

review

修复问题,发现能通过代码检查但是存在逻辑错误的、影响使用的问题。

qa

浏览器中自动化测试,发现并修复问题。

启动的浏览器能持久化 cookie 和登录状态。

ship

测试验证 review 中发现的问题,提交 PR

learn

记忆对话中学习到的知识,包含:项目相关的模式、陷阱和偏好。保存到 learnings.jsonl 中

investigate

查找问题根因,根据假设逐个验证找到根因,才会停下。

setup-browser-cookies

从 chromium 浏览器中导入 cookies,复用之前的登录状态。

访问量 PV:Blocked用户数 UV:Blocked